Output 79236fab77da8e588c1172c469f82e99bf0e689786e27b51a40210b23d639ea7:0

value
592503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bb6e10c9b8ae5f2db36711c347e702ae00eb51 OP_EQUAL
address
3HSLgQ7m52h5mCuHoD7YcQMGCcyrVPt8tn
transaction
79236fab77da8e588c1172c469f82e99bf0e689786e27b51a40210b23d639ea7
spent
true